How To Install The Bypass Plugin?
- Right click ETS2/ATS on Steam
- Click `Manage`

- Click `Browse Local Files`
- Go into `bin/win_x64/`
- Create a `plugins` folder (Right click -> New Folder)
- Extract "ScsUnitTypeCheckBypass.dll" into the folder
- Restart your game!

 

Part 2: Using the Program
Extract Project: ALM

- Right click onto "Project: ALM" zip file and extract it anywhere

 

Extract The Downloaded Mod

- Right click onto downloaded mod zip file and extract it to a folder

 

Open Project: ALM
- Open `Project: ALM.exe`

- Click the `Local Mods` Section
 

--- If you haven't already, go into Euro Truck Simulator 2 or American Truck Simulator 2 and make a save (Not an Autosave)
- In the Profile Selection dropdown, Select Your Profile

- In the Save Selection dropdown, Select Your Save 

- Click onto `Choose Mod Folder` and navigate to the extracted mod and select the folder

--- This is the folder which contains the TXT files

--- This is also the folder which contains the "copy_to_docs" folder or "modfiles" folder

- Click onto `Install Mods`

 


Part 3: Results
- Open TruckersMP and load the save you used with the program

- Your mod is now loaded in TruckersMP, if you want to add more mods. You **must** make a new save or replace your existing save (Due to an SCS Bug)
